Cotton Market Shifts Focus to Production Amidst Price Volatility

The cotton market endured another tumultuous week, marked by price fluctuations and cautious sentiment as the December contract plunged to a low of 77.26 cents before rebounding slightly to settle the week at 77.55. While the old crop May contract closed at 78.69 cents, attention now turns to the upcoming spot month, July, which settled above 80 cents at 81.02. However, this optimism was tempered by the realization that only three contracts on the Board closed above 80 cents, indicating ongoing volatility and uncertainty in the market.

H&M's Transition to Textile-to-Textile Recycling: Transforming Circular Fashion

In a groundbreaking move, Swedish fashion giant H&M has embarked on a new era of sustainability by shifting away from recycled polyester derived from plastic bottles towards a 'circular' solution—recycling textiles from pre-worn clothing and offcuts. This strategic pivot, accompanied by a $600 million investment in Syre, a startup specializing in textile-to-textile recycling, signifies a paradigm shift in the fashion industry and has profound implications for the future of circular fashion.

Cone Denim® Introduces COLOURizd™ Sustainable Technology for Denim at Kingpins Show Amsterdam

Cone Denim®, a global leader in denim manufacturing, is set to unveil its latest innovation, COLOURizd™ sustainable alternative technology for denim, at the upcoming Kingpins Show in Amsterdam on April 24-25. Developed by COLOURizd LLC, this groundbreaking technology offers a new approach to textile coloration, revolutionizing the denim industry's sustainability efforts.
